Max Weber, Rudolf Steiner, and Modern Western Esotericism
This book challenges previous definitions of modernity by comparing Max Weber (1864–1920), often considered the most important sociologist of the 20th century, and Rudolf Steiner (1861–1925), founder of Waldorfpädagogik and the esoteric social reform movement of anthroposophy.While acknowledging that Weber and Steiner were different in several respects, this research illustrates that the individual histories of these two thinkers are more entangled than previously recognized. This includes the influence of esotericism on their thinking, as well as their profound concern with science and technological change and an openness to the religious and philosophical concepts of the civilizations of South and East Asia.Demonstrating the importance of non-European influences for a full understanding of modernity, this book will be a valuable resource for students and scholars of Asian and European philosophy, social theory, and Asian society.
Max Weber’s Sociology

Max Weber’s Sociology

Stephen Kalberg

TAYLOR FRANCIS LTD
2024
sidottu
This volume outlines Max Weber’s comparative-historical sociology of "interpretive understanding" (verstehen) in a manner that clarifies his complex mode of analysis and multi-causal focus. Presenting the central features of his methodology, it demonstrates the strengths of his research strategies through discussions of his major works and overarching concerns. Among other themes, this study addresses the origins of the American political culture, the longevity of its civic sphere, and the multiple causes behind the unique historical pathways followed by several civilizations. Indeed, through summaries of Weber’s procedures and their application in his own empirical studies, Max Weber’s Sociology sustains a simultaneous orientation to his "big picture" themes and his rigorous manner of analysis. It demonstrates in so doing the capacity of Weber’s sociology to ground firmly both “ideal-type” theorizing and empirically oriented investigations. This volume will appeal to scholars throughout the social sciences with interests in the American civic sphere, the West’s uniqueness, ”the Protestant ethic thesis,” the multiple ways that civilizations develop, and the diverse twists and turns of Weber’s comparative-historical sociology.

Max and Indy at the Christmas Market

Max and Indy at the Christmas Market

Charmaine Blackman

Friesenpress
2025
pokkari
The annual Christmas market is a wondrous place. It is full of beautiful sights and delicious smells. Each year, Max and Indy pick out gifts for each other at the market. This year, they head to the market to choose their gifts. They part ways after agreeing to meet back at the towering tree at midnight. Indy finds the perfect gift for Max: gingerbread cookies But when she sees a little girl hungry and crying in the cold, she must decide what to do with the gift. Should she give it to the girl or keep it for Max? Max finds the perfect gift for Indy: a pretty ornament But when he sees a little boy who does not have enough money to buy an ornament, he must decide what to do with the gift. Should he give it to the boy or keep it for Indy? When Max and Indy meet back at the towering tree at midnight, the friends both have a story to share with each other.
